Data from: Large-scale ruminant genome sequencing provides insights into their evolution and distinct traits
The ruminants are one of the most successful mammalian lineages, exhibiting morphological and habitat diversity and containing several key livestock species. To better understand their evolution, we generated and analyzed de novo assembled genomes of 44 ruminant species, representing all six Ruminantia families. We used these genomes to create a time-calibrated phylogeny to resolve topological controversies, overcoming the challenges of incomplete lineage sorting. Population dynamic analyses show that population declines commenced between 100,000 and 50,000 years ago, which is concomitant with expansion in human populations. We also reveal genes and regulatory elements that possibly contribute to the evolution of the digestive system, cranial appendages, immune system, metabolism, body size, cursorial locomotion, and dentition of the ruminants.

Allen Brain Atlas
Allen Brain Atlas is an Allen Institute collection of brain map atlases, datasets, APIs, and analysis tools covering mouse, human, and non-human primate brain resources.
Annotated Behaviour and Observability Dataset (ABODe)
ABODe is a University of Edinburgh DataShare dataset for behavior classification in group-housed mice using home-cage video, identities, bounding boxes, ground-plate positions, and annotator labels.
DANDI Archive for NWB datasets
DANDI is a BRAIN Initiative archive for publishing and sharing neurophysiology data, including electrophysiology, optophysiology, and behavioral data packaged as NWB and related standards.
International Brain Laboratory public data
The International Brain Laboratory public data releases expose standardized mouse decision-making experiments, including Neuropixels recordings, widefield calcium imaging, behavior, and session metadata accessed through the ONE API.
OpenNeuro
OpenNeuro is a free, open platform for sharing neuroimaging datasets, with public search, dataset pages, and download paths for web, S3, DataLad, and the OpenNeuro CLI.
